Wood roofing installation services involve fitting new wood shingles or shakes onto a property’s roof, often as part of a new construction or a complete roof replacement. The process typically includes removing the existing roofing materials, preparing the roof deck, and carefully installing the wood components to ensure durability and aesthetic appeal. Professionals may also assess the underlying structure to confirm it can support the weight of the wood roofing material and ensure proper ventilation and waterproofing during installation.
This service addresses common roofing issues such as leaks, rot, and deterioration caused by age, weather exposure, or pest activity. Replacing or installing a wood roof can help improve the overall integrity of a property’s roofing system, preventing water intrusion and further structural damage. Material Costs - The cost of wood roofing materials typ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ood used. Higher-end hardwoods may increase the overall price for larger projects.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ing a wood roof generally fall between $4 and $8 per square foot. These rates can vary based on project complexity and location. Contact local service providers for tailored quotes.
Additional Fees - Additional costs such as removal of existing roofing, permits, or repairs can add $1 to $3 per square foot. These extras depend on the condition of the current roof and local regulations.
Total Project Cost - Overall, a wood roofing installation can range from $7 to $21 per square foot, including materials and labor. Contact local contractors to get precise estimates for specific project sizes and requ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
